CARBON CREDIT PARTNERSHIP PROCESS:

  1. Site assessment (coastal vulnerability mapping)
  2. Project design document development
  3. Third-party verification (Verra/VCS standards)
  4. 20-year monitoring agreement
  5. Revenue sharing (quarterly distributions)
